Today at the iconic Wankhede Stadium in Mumbai, the fairytale run of Zimbabwe meets the clinical power of the West Indies in a high-stakes Super 8 clash.
Both teams entered this stage with unblemished records, but the narrative couldn't be more different. Zimbabwe, led by Sikandar Raza, has become the tournament’s giant-killer after stunning Australia and Sri Lanka.
Their success hinges on the impeccable form of Brian Bennett, who remains undefeated in the tournament, and the pace of Blessing Muzarabani.
The West Indies, however, look like a rejuvenated force under Shai Hope. Having already dismantled England at this venue, they hold a distinct home advantage in Mumbai.
Zimbabwe won the toss and chose to bowl first.
Zimbabwe XI: Brian Bennett, Tadiwanashe Marumani (WK), Dion Myers, Sikandar Raza (C), Ryan Burl, Tony Munyonga, Tashinga Musekiwa, Brad Evans, Graeme Cremer, Richard Ngarava, Blessing Muzarabani
West Indies XI: Brandon King, Shai Hope (WK/C), Shimron Hetmyer, Rovman Powell, Sherfane Rutherford, Jason Holder, Romario Shepherd, Matthew Forde, Akeal Hosein, Gudakesh Motie, Shamar Joseph
